递归——俗称套娃

有人问到递归是什么东西。

其实,递归,俗称套娃!哈哈哈。

比如这张图,在网上被拿来举例,索性我也用这个举例,并且贴上完善的代码。

有什么不同呢?在于支持0递归,强迫症哈哈哈。

这里做一个示范,真实概念还请上网查看~

#include <stdio.h>
void TW(int n){
    if(n){
        printf("抱着");    
        if(!n){
            printf("我的小鲤鱼");
        }
        else{
            TW(n-1);
        }
        printf("的我");
    }
    else{
        printf("我的小鲤鱼");
    }
}

int main(void){
    printf("吓得我抱起了");
    TW(0);
    putchar('
');
}
原文地址:https://www.cnblogs.com/pta00/p/12883108.html